Air India has terminated the services of a trainer pilot for lapses during simulator training. Ten pilots who underwent training under the trainer pilot have been removed from flying duties pending investigation. The action follows a whistleblower complaint alleging that the trainer pilot failed to properly discharge his duties. Air India conducted a detailed probe and corroborated the allegations. The airline voluntarily reported the matter to the Directorate General of Civil Aviation (DGCA) and commended the whistleblower for coming forward.
